Site Reliability Engineer (SRE) Jobs at Government Digital Service (GDS) in the UK are in high demand, with a growing number of professionals seeking to work in this field. The GDS is responsible for developing and managing digital services for the UK government, and the SRE role is critical to ensuring that these services are reliable and secure. As of December 2023, there are several SRE job openings at GDS, offering exciting opportunities for experienced professionals and recent graduates alike.
The role of a Site Reliability Engineer at GDS is to ensure that the digital services provided by the government are reliable, secure, and scalable. This involves working closely with developers, operations teams, and other stakeholders to identify and resolve issues in real-time. SREs are responsible for monitoring the performance of systems, identifying potential issues, and implementing solutions to prevent downtime and other disruptions. They also work to improve the overall reliability of systems and processes, ensuring that they are robust, resilient, and able to handle high volumes of traffic.
Key Takeaways
- The role of a Site Reliability Engineer at GDS is critical to ensuring that digital services provided by the UK government are reliable, secure, and scalable.
- SREs work closely with developers, operations teams, and other stakeholders to identify and resolve issues in real-time, and are responsible for monitoring the performance of systems and implementing solutions to prevent downtime and other disruptions.
- The SRE role at GDS offers exciting opportunities for experienced professionals and recent graduates, with a focus on diversity, inclusion, and professional development.
Overview of Government Digital Service
Government Digital Service (GDS) is a UK-based government organization that aims to make government services simpler, clearer, and faster for citizens. GDS is responsible for developing and delivering digital services and platforms for the UK government. It was established in 2011 and operates under the Cabinet Office.
GDS has a team of experts in various fields, including digital strategy, user research, design, development, and operations. The organization works closely with other government departments to ensure that digital services and platforms are user-centric, secure, and reliable.
GDS has been successful in transforming the way the UK government delivers services to citizens. The organization has developed a number of digital services, such as GOV.UK, which is the central website for all UK government services and information. GDS has also developed a number of transactional services, such as the online tax payment system and the online voter registration system.
GDS has a culture of innovation and continuous improvement. The organization encourages its employees to experiment and try new things, and to learn from their successes and failures. GDS also values diversity and inclusivity, and strives to create a work environment where everyone feels valued and respected.
Overall, GDS is a dynamic and innovative organization that is committed to improving the way the UK government delivers services to citizens. If you are interested in working for GDS as a Site Reliability Engineer, you can expect to work with a team of talented professionals who are passionate about making a difference.
Role of a Site Reliability Engineer
A Site Reliability Engineer (SRE) is a professional who ensures that websites and applications are reliable, efficient, and scalable. They are responsible for monitoring, automating, and improving the reliability, performance, and availability of software systems.
SREs work closely with development and IT operations teams to bridge the gap between the two, taking on operational tasks to ensure the efficient functioning of computer systems. They are involved in the entire software development lifecycle, from design to deployment, and are responsible for maintaining the stability of the system in production.
SREs are expected to have a deep understanding of the systems they work with, including the underlying infrastructure, network, and application code. They use this knowledge to identify and fix issues before they impact the end-users. They also create and maintain monitoring systems to detect and alert on potential issues.
In addition to monitoring and fixing issues, SREs are also responsible for automating tasks to reduce manual intervention. This includes automating deployment, configuration, and testing processes. By reducing manual intervention, SREs can reduce the risk of human error and improve the reliability of the system.
Overall, the role of a Site Reliability Engineer is critical to the success of any modern software development team. By ensuring that systems are reliable, efficient, and scalable, SREs enable development teams to focus on building new features and improving the user experience.
Qualifications and Skills Required
To become a Site Reliability Engineer at Government Digital Service in the UK, candidates must have a strong background in computer science or a related field. A bachelor’s or master’s degree in computer science, software engineering, or a related field is required. Candidates with a degree in a related field must have a minimum of three years of experience in software development and operations.
In addition to educational qualifications, candidates must possess excellent analytical and problem-solving skills. They should have the ability to work in a fast-paced environment and handle multiple tasks simultaneously. Candidates should also have experience with cloud computing, automation, and monitoring tools.
Moreover, candidates must have experience with Linux/Unix operating systems and shell scripting. They should have a deep understanding of networking concepts, such as TCP/IP, HTTP, and DNS. Candidates must also have experience with configuration management tools, such as Ansible, Puppet, or Chef.
Excellent communication and interpersonal skills are also essential for candidates to succeed in this role. They should be able to work collaboratively with cross-functional teams, including developers, testers, and product owners. Candidates should also have experience with agile methodologies, such as Scrum or Kanban.
In summary, candidates for Site Reliability Engineer Jobs at Government Digital Service in the UK must have a strong educational background, excellent analytical and problem-solving skills, experience with cloud computing, automation, and monitoring tools, and experience with Linux/Unix operating systems and shell scripting. They should also possess excellent communication and interpersonal skills and be able to work collaboratively with cross-functional teams.
Application Process
To apply for a Site Reliability Engineer role at Government Digital Service, interested candidates must first visit the GDS Careers website and create an account. Once registered, candidates can browse available job openings and apply directly online.
The application process typically involves submitting a CV and cover letter, as well as completing a series of online assessments designed to evaluate technical skills and problem-solving abilities. Candidates who pass the initial screening process will be invited to participate in a series of interviews, which may include both technical and behavioral questions.
It is important for candidates to thoroughly research the role and the organization prior to applying, in order to ensure that they are a good fit for the position and the company culture. Additionally, candidates should be prepared to demonstrate their experience and skills in areas such as cloud computing, automation, and monitoring and alerting systems.
Overall, the application process for a Site Reliability Engineer role at Government Digital Service is rigorous and competitive, but offers a unique opportunity to work on cutting-edge technology projects in a dynamic and collaborative environment.
Key Responsibilities
As a Site Reliability Engineer (SRE) at Government Digital Service (GDS), one will be responsible for ensuring that the digital services provided by the UK Government are working, continue to work, and meet the needs of users. The following are some of the key responsibilities of an SRE at GDS.
System Scalability
SREs at GDS are responsible for ensuring that the systems they work on are scalable and can handle the expected load. They need to ensure that the systems can handle the expected traffic and usage patterns, and that they can scale up or down as required. This involves monitoring the systems and identifying potential bottlenecks, and working with other teams to address them. SREs need to be familiar with various tools and technologies that can help with system scalability, such as load balancers, auto-scaling groups, and caching technologies.
Continuous Improvement
Another key responsibility of SREs at GDS is to continuously improve the systems they work on. This involves identifying areas for improvement and working with other teams to implement changes. SREs need to be familiar with various tools and technologies that can help with continuous improvement, such as monitoring tools, automation tools, and testing frameworks. They also need to be familiar with various software development methodologies, such as Agile and DevOps, and be able to work effectively with other teams that use these methodologies.
Incident Management
SREs at GDS are responsible for managing incidents that affect the digital services provided by the UK Government. They need to be able to quickly identify and diagnose issues, and work with other teams to resolve them as quickly as possible. This involves monitoring the systems and identifying potential issues before they become critical, and working with other teams to implement changes that can prevent similar incidents from occurring in the future. SREs need to be familiar with various incident management processes and tools, such as incident response plans, runbooks, and incident management systems.
Working at Government Digital Service
The Government Digital Service (GDS) is an innovative and exciting place to work. As a Site Reliability Engineer, you will be part of a team that is responsible for ensuring the smooth running of digital services for the government. Here are some key aspects of working at GDS.
Team Structure
GDS is organized into multidisciplinary teams, each with its own mission and objectives. As a Site Reliability Engineer, you will be part of a team that includes software engineers, product managers, and user researchers. This structure allows for close collaboration and communication between team members, which is essential for delivering high-quality digital services.
Professional Development
GDS is committed to the professional development of its employees. As a Site Reliability Engineer, you will have access to a range of training and development opportunities, including technical training, leadership development, and mentoring. GDS also encourages its employees to attend conferences and meetups, where they can learn about the latest trends and technologies in the industry.
Work-Life Balance
GDS recognizes the importance of work-life balance and offers a range of flexible working arrangements to its employees. This includes flexible hours, remote working, and job sharing. GDS also offers generous annual leave and sick pay, as well as a range of health and wellbeing initiatives.
Overall, working at GDS is a rewarding and challenging experience. As a Site Reliability Engineer, you will have the opportunity to work on exciting projects that have a real impact on people’s lives, while also developing your skills and expertise in a supportive and collaborative environment.
Salary and Benefits
Site Reliability Engineers at Government Digital Service in the UK can expect competitive salaries and a comprehensive benefits package. According to Glassdoor, the average salary for a Site Reliability Engineer at Government Digital Service in the UK is around £65,000 per year. However, this can vary depending on factors such as experience, location, and specific job responsibilities.
In addition to a competitive salary, Government Digital Service offers a range of benefits to its employees. These include:
- Flexible Working: Site Reliability Engineers at Government Digital Service can take advantage of flexible working arrangements, including the option to work from home.
- Pension Scheme: Government Digital Service offers a pension scheme to its employees, which includes contributions from both the employer and the employee.
- Holiday Allowance: Employees at Government Digital Service are entitled to a generous holiday allowance, with new employees starting with 25 days of annual leave.
- Training and Development: Government Digital Service is committed to the ongoing training and development of its employees, with opportunities for professional development and training courses.
- Health and Wellbeing: Government Digital Service offers a range of health and wellbeing benefits, including access to an Employee Assistance Programme, which provides confidential support and advice on a range of issues.
Overall, Site Reliability Engineers at Government Digital Service in the UK can expect a competitive salary and a comprehensive benefits package, as well as opportunities for professional development and a supportive working environment.
Location and Remote Work Policy
The Government Digital Service (GDS) is headquartered in London, UK, but it also has offices in other parts of the country. However, the Site Reliability Engineer (SRE) position at GDS is open to remote work as well.
GDS has a hybrid work policy that allows employees to work both on-site and remotely. This policy is designed to give employees flexibility and balance between their work and personal lives. The SRE position is no exception to this policy.
The remote work policy is flexible and allows employees to work from home or any other location as long as they have a stable internet connection. The policy also allows employees to work from a co-working space or any other location that they find suitable.
However, remote work is not for everyone, and GDS understands that. The company provides employees with the option to work on-site if they prefer to do so. The company’s offices are designed to provide employees with a comfortable and productive work environment.
Overall, the company’s hybrid work policy is designed to provide employees with flexibility and balance. The SRE position is open to remote work, and the company provides employees with the option to work on-site if they prefer to do so.
Diversity and Inclusion
Government Digital Service (GDS) is committed to promoting diversity and inclusion in the workplace. They believe that having a diverse workforce and an inclusive working environment is essential to achieving their goal of creating brilliant public services that empower people in the UK.
To achieve this, GDS measures and improves diversity at all levels of the organization. They create an inclusive working environment through their networks and embed inclusivity at all levels of GDS, including leadership. They ensure diversity and representation at all levels.
GDS also offers a range of benefits to support diversity and inclusion, including flexible working arrangements, parental leave, and support for employees with disabilities. They also have a range of employee networks, including the Women’s Network, the BAME Network, and the LGBTQ+ Network, which provide support and advice to employees.
GDS recognizes that there is still work to be done to improve diversity and inclusion in the workplace, and they are committed to continuing to make progress in this area. They believe that by promoting diversity and inclusion, they can create a more innovative and productive workforce that is better equipped to meet the needs of the UK public.
Frequently Asked Questions
What qualifications are required for a Site Reliability Engineer role in the UK government sector?
To become a Site Reliability Engineer in the UK Government Digital Service, candidates typically require a degree in computer science, software engineering, or a related field. However, relevant work experience in the field can also be considered. In addition, candidates need to have a strong understanding of cloud computing, automation, and infrastructure management.
What is the average salary for a Site Reliability Engineer within the UK Government Digital Service?
The average salary for a Site Reliability Engineer within the UK Government Digital Service is around £50,000 to £70,000 per year. However, the exact amount can vary based on the level of experience and qualifications of the candidate.
How does the role of a Site Reliability Engineer in the government differ from the private sector?
While the core responsibilities of a Site Reliability Engineer remain the same in both the government and private sectors, there are some differences. In the government, Site Reliability Engineers work on projects that are focused on public service and often require a high level of security and reliability. In contrast, private sector projects may prioritize speed and innovation over security and reliability.
What career progression opportunities are available for Site Reliability Engineers in the Government Digital Service?
The Government Digital Service offers various career progression opportunities for Site Reliability Engineers. They can progress to more senior roles such as Lead Site Reliability Engineer, Principal Site Reliability Engineer, and Head of Site Reliability Engineering. Additionally, there are opportunities to work on high-profile projects and initiatives.
Are there specific security clearances or certifications needed for Site Reliability Engineer positions in UK government agencies?
Yes, Site Reliability Engineers working in UK government agencies require security clearances such as SC (Security Check) or DV (Developed Vetting). They may also require certifications such as AWS Certified DevOps Engineer, Google Cloud Certified – Professional Cloud DevOps Engineer, or Microsoft Certified: Azure DevOps Engineer Expert.
How competitive is the hiring process for Site Reliability Engineer roles in the Government Digital Service?
The hiring process for Site Reliability Engineer roles in the Government Digital Service can be competitive. Candidates are typically required to go through multiple rounds of interviews, including technical assessments and competency-based interviews. However, the exact level of competition can vary based on the number of available positions and the level of experience and qualifications of the candidate.
Also Read:
- December 2023 Job Vacancies at Astertax Consulting Group Tanzania
- Jobs Vacancies at SD Worx Belgium in Dar es Salaam, Tanzania December 2023
- Sunda International Tanzania Vacancies, December 2023: Latest Job Openings Available
- Best Paying Jobs in Uganda 2024: Top 10 High-Paying Careers in Demand
- Best Paying Jobs in Kenya 2024: Top Career Opportunities for High Salaries